Man Robbed in Walmart Parking Lot

By MARK LAW For the News-Register 2 min read

STEUBENVILLE -- Harley Rawson, 31, of Steubenville was arrested by City Police on Tuesday in connection with the robbery of a 79-year-old man outside of the Wal-Mart in the Fort Steuben Mall.

Police reported security video showed Rawson walk up to the man around 12:30 p.m. on Tuesday and bump into him, causing him to fall. Rawson then helps the man up, but is seen taking a wallet from the elderly man, police reported.

Police reported the security video showed Rawson walking around the parking lot prior to the robbery.

Officers were called about two hours later to the 1100 block of Claire Avenue about people being inside a vacant house. Police reported as they were searching the house, three people jumped out a second-floor window. All three suffered injuries from the fall, were taken into custody and transported to Trinity Medical Center West for treatment.

Police reported the house was searched and Rawson was found inside.

Rawson was taken to the Jefferson County jail on a pending charge of robbery.

The three people who jumped out the window were ordered to appear in Municipal Court on charges of obstructing official business and criminal trespass.

Rawson was released from a state prison in February after serving a five-year sentence out of Jefferson County Common Pleas Court on charges of robbery and theft, according to the Ohio Department of Rehabilitation and Correction.
